The India Meteorological Department (IMD) has issued a fresh weather warning for Karnataka, predicting thunderstorms and lightning in many parts of the state over the next few days. Several districts in coastal Karnataka, north interior Karnataka, and south interior Karnataka are likely to experience unstable weather conditions till May 14.

Karnataka Rain Alert
The IMD has also issued a special nowcast warning for districts such as Uttara Kannada, Udupi, Davanagere, and Chitradurga. These areas may receive light to moderate rainfall along with gusty winds blowing at speeds of 30-40 kmph. North Interior Karnataka has been placed under a yellow alert till May 14 due to the chances of thunderstorms, lightning, strong winds, and intermittent rainfall. Cloudy skies are also expected in many districts. South Interior Karnataka, including Bengaluru and nearby areas, may experience short spells of rain, cloudy weather, thunderstorms, and gusty evening winds during the same period. As per the IMD Bengaluru weather chart, coastal Karnataka is expected to witness thunderstorms and lightning from May 11 to May 14. Weather conditions are likely to improve from May 15, and no major warning has been issued after that period.
Power Cut Effects
The IMD warned that bad weather could lead to temporary power cuts, traffic disruptions, damage to weak trees and huts, and harm to crops kept in open areas.
Advisory for Residents
Residents have been advised to stay indoors during thunderstorms, avoid unnecessary travel, keep doors and windows closed, avoid sheltering under trees, and unplug electronic devices during lightning activity. People have also been asked to drive carefully because roads may become slippery and visibility may reduce. According to weather experts, pre-monsoon activity is becoming stronger across Karnataka, and rainfall with thunderstorms may continue in many districts over the next week.
